Abstract

The Blasting Contractor as an Insurance Risk involves a discussion of changing times in the insurance market and changing methods of operation in the construction industry. Since the advent of Internal Revenue Service~1 and Occupational Safety and Health Act~2 regulations by the Federal Government in the early 1970's, operations have changed. Many small users of explosives have discontinued any use in favor of subcontracting the drilling and blasting to specialists. This change in operations along with the change in the insurance market has created coverage problems which is the subject of discussion of this paper. Although no definite conclusions are reached, it is an attempt to promote understanding and further the efforts toward equitable solutions.
